Dhaka, May 17 -- Key Highlights Project finally approved after decades ECNEC cleared the Tk 500 billion Padma Barrage after over 60 years of studies. Major irrigation plan It aims to store 29 billion cubic metres of water and boost farming across 2.88 million hectares. Energy and infrastructure push The plan includes 113MW hydropower plus roads, pipelines and river works. Upstream water concern Experts say success depends on India's water flow under the Ganges treaty. Split expert opinion Supporters see development gains, critics warn of environmental and political risks.
